The transduction of neurons of the brain and spinal cord by rAAV has also been remarkably efficient in a number of rodent and non-human primate models (Kaplitt et al., 1994 Peel et al., 1997 During et al., 1998 Klein et al., 1998). Stereotactic injection of rAAV into the substantia nigra or striatum has been used to deliver potentially therapeutic genes in animal models of Parkinson Disease (Kaplitt et al., 1994 During et al., 1998 Klein et al., 1998). These studies have shown efficient transgene expression with functional correction in both rodent and primate models. While the transduction of localized areas of the brain or spinal cord appears to be readily practical, the delivery of rAAV to wider regions of the brain, that may be needed for patients with some metabolic disorders, remains challenging. [Pg.5]

DNA molecules that are delivered to the nucleus could be used in two ways in gene therapy. One is transgene expression (gene replacement or augmentation), and the other is gene correction or repair (see Part I, Chapters 6 and 7 and Part 11, Chapter 8). [Pg.1531]

The efficiencies of transgene expression with exogenous genes and of gene correction with exogenous nucleic acids are quite dependent on the types of exogenous nucleic acids used (see Part 1, Chapters 9 and 10). In this section, we focus on the requirements of the nucleic acid molecules for the two gene therapy methods. [Pg.1531]
